Automatice sus procesos internos con nuestros sistemas empresariales.

Contactenos para mayor información.

DisPRO Nómina

All articles:

Instalar el servicio Web Service

Resumen General

Este video es un tutorial técnico avanzado sobre cómo instalar y configurar el Web Service de DisPRO. Este servicio es el puente esencial que permite que aplicaciones externas (como apps móviles, tiendas en línea de terceros o Dispro Móvil/Restaurante) se comuniquen y extraigan datos en tiempo real de la base de datos de DisPRO a través de internet.

Puntos Clave y Pasos de Instalación

1. Prerrequisitos del Sistema (IIS)

  • Activación de Roles: Antes de instalar nada, es obligatorio ir al Administrador del Servidor > Agregar roles y características y asegurarse de que el Internet Information Services (IIS) esté instalado.

  • Componentes Críticos: Dentro de IIS, en la sección de "Desarrollo de aplicaciones", se deben activar específicamente las casillas de Filtros ISAPI y Extensiones ISAPI. Sin esto, la instalación fallará [01:15].

2. Instalación del Web Service

  • Ejecutable: Se corre el instalador "Web Service". Si el prerrequisito anterior se cumplió, la instalación será exitosa y creará una carpeta Web Service dentro del directorio de DisPRO con los DLLs necesarios.

3. Configuración en IIS

  • Mapeo de Controladores: En el administrador de IIS, se debe configurar el sitio "Dispro" para que use el DLL correcto.

    1. Ir a Asignación de controlador.

    2. Editar la extensión ISAPI-dll.

    3. Buscar y seleccionar el archivo DLL ubicado en C:\Program Files (x86)\CWin Dispro\Web Service.

    4. Permisos: Es crucial dar clic derecho en la extensión y seleccionar "Modificar permisos de características" para activar la opción Ejecutar [04:21].

  • Puerto: Por defecto usa el puerto 3269. Si se desea acceso externo (desde internet), este puerto debe abrirse en el módem/router.

4. Enrutamiento a la Base de Datos

  • Conexión: Desde el Servidor de Licencias (icono en la barra de tareas), se usa la opción "Configurar Servidor".

  • Activación: Aparecerá una nueva sección "Web Service" (que antes no estaba). Allí se selecciona la base de datos de la empresa con la que trabajará el servicio.

  • Multiempresa: Si se manejan varias empresas, se debe activar la opción "Acceso Multiempresa" [07:07].

5. Pruebas y Seguridad de Usuarios

  • Tester Incluido: En la carpeta de instalación hay un pequeño programa de prueba (TestWebService.exe). Se ingresa localhost, puerto 3269, usuario y contraseña. Si al buscar un producto (ej. "Coca Cola") devuelve datos, el servicio funciona correctamente [08:24].

  • Permisos de Usuario: No basta con que el servicio funcione; el usuario (ej. "Daniel") debe tener permisos explícitos en DisPRO:

    • Ir a Administración de Usuarios.

    • Pestaña Móvil: Activar "Acceso a Dispro Móvil" si usará la App.

    • Pestaña Web Service: Activar permisos generales si se conectará desde otra plataforma de terceros [09:27].

Análisis de Utilidad

Esta configuración es la columna vertebral para la transformación digital de la empresa que usa DisPRO:

    • Movilidad Total: Habilita el uso de la app Android/iOS para vendedores en ruta.

    • Integración: Permite conectar DisPRO con páginas web desarrolladas a medida o sistemas de logística externos.

    • Diagnóstico: El tutorial provee herramientas claras para saber si el error está en la instalación (IIS) o en la base de datos (Tester), facilitando el soporte técnico.

No Comments Yet.

Leave a comment

You must be Logged in to post a comment.